Why do most insurance agents quit?

Most insurance agents quit due to high competition, challenging sales targets, and inconsistent income, especially during the initial training period. The job often requires strong communication skills, persistence, and the ability to handle rejection, which can lead to burnout and turnover.

What is the difference between Entry Level Insurance vs Insurance Agent?

AspectEntry Level InsuranceInsurance Agent
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; licensing varies by stateHigh school diploma; licensing required
Work EnvironmentOffice settings, call centers, or remoteOffice, client meetings, or remote
Employer & Industry UsageInsurance companies, brokers, agenciesInsurance agencies, brokerages, direct sales
Common Search & ComparisonOften compared for entry-level roles in insuranceRelated role with sales and client interaction focus

Entry Level Insurance roles typically require basic licensing and serve as foundational positions in insurance companies or agencies. Insurance Agents, while also entry-level in many cases, focus more on client sales and service, often requiring licensing and direct interaction with clients. Both roles are essential for starting a career in insurance, but Insurance Agents usually involve more active sales and customer engagement.

What are some typical challenges faced by entry level insurance professionals, and how can they be overcome?

Entry level insurance professionals often encounter challenges such as understanding complex policy details, managing a high volume of client inquiries, and achieving sales or service targets. To overcome these, it's important to proactively seek guidance from experienced colleagues, participate in available training programs, and stay organized with clear documentation. Building strong communication skills and maintaining a customer-focused mindset can also help in managing client relationships and meeting performance goals.

What are entry level insurance jobs?

Entry level insurance jobs are positions within insurance companies or agencies that are designed for individuals who are new to the industry or have limited professional experience. These roles often include positions such as customer service representative, claims processor, sales agent trainee, or underwriting assistant. Entry level insurance jobs provide on-the-job training and opportunities to learn about insurance products, policies, and regulations. They are a great starting point for those interested in building a long-term career in the insurance field.
